Definition:

A table chart, also known as a data table, is a systematic arrangement of data in rows and columns. It presents information in a structured format, making it easy to compare and analyze data sets.

Key Features of Table Charts:

  1. Rows and Columns: The data is organized into rows (horizontal) and columns (vertical). Each row typically represents a separate data entry, while each column represents a specific attribute or variable.
  2. Headers: Table charts have headers for both rows and columns. The row headers usually provide information about the individual data entries, while the column headers describe the attributes or categories being compared.
  3. Data Cells: The intersections of rows and columns contain the actual data points or values. Each cell represents a specific data entry corresponding to the row and column it belongs to.
  4. Spacing and Alignment: Table charts are spaced evenly to enhance readability, and the data is aligned appropriately within each cell.

Creating a Table Chart:

To create a table chart, follow these steps:

  1. Data Collection: Collect the data you want to present in the table chart.
  2. Organize the Data: Arrange the data in rows and columns. Choose appropriate headers for each row and column to provide context to the data.
  3. Fill in the Data Cells: Populate the data cells with the respective values or data entries.
  4. Formatting: Ensure that the table chart is properly formatted with clear spacing, alignment, and appropriate font size.

Advantages of Table Charts:

  1. Clear and Structured Presentation: Table charts provide a clear and structured way to present data, making it easy to read and understand.
  2. Comparison of Data: Data in table charts can be easily compared across rows and columns, helping identify trends and patterns.
  3. Accurate Data Representation: Table charts offer precise representation of data points, ensuring that no information is lost during visualization.
  4. Easy Data Entry: Creating a table chart is straightforward, and it allows for easy data entry and updates.
  5. Useful for Data Analysis: Table charts are ideal for data analysis and calculations, as the organized format simplifies mathematical operations.

When to Use Table Charts:

Table charts are most appropriate when:

  1. Exact Data Values are Needed: Table charts are best suited when the exact numerical values or data points are essential, and precision is required.
  2. Detailed Data Representation: For presenting a large amount of data or detailed information, table charts are more effective than other visualization methods.
  3. Data Comparison: Table charts are useful for comparing data across different categories or variables.
  4. Data Entry and Manipulation: When frequent updates or changes to data are expected, table charts offer a flexible and straightforward format for data entry and manipulation.

Uses of Table Charts in Education:

Table charts are valuable tools in the field of education, providing a structured and organized format for presenting data. They are widely used to display various types of educational information, facilitate data analysis, and make data-driven decisions. Here are some key ways in which table charts are used in education:

  1. Student Assessment Data: Table charts are commonly used to display student assessment data, such as test scores, quiz results, and assignment grades. Teachers can organize this data in rows, with each row representing a different student and each column representing a specific assessment. This allows educators to easily compare the performance of individual students and identify areas where additional support may be needed.
  2. Gradebook: Table charts are essential components of digital gradebooks used by teachers to record and track student grades. Teachers can input assessment scores, attendance records, and other relevant data into the table, providing a comprehensive overview of each student’s academic progress.
  3. Attendance Records: Table charts are utilized to record and track student attendance. Each row represents a student, and each column represents a date or session. By entering attendance data in the table, educators can identify patterns of absenteeism and take appropriate measures to address attendance issues.
  4. Behavior Records: Table charts are used to record and monitor student behavior in the classroom. Teachers can use a table chart to track instances of positive and negative behaviors, allowing them to implement behavior management strategies effectively.
  5. Survey Results: Table charts are employed to present the results of surveys conducted among students, parents, or staff. The table format organizes the survey data, making it easier to analyze responses and identify trends or areas for improvement.
  6. Resource Allocation: Table charts are useful for displaying information on resource allocation within educational institutions. For example, a table chart can represent the budget distribution across different departments or programs, helping administrators make informed decisions about resource management.
  7. Student Demographics: Table charts are used to present student demographic data, such as age, gender, ethnicity, and socio-economic status. This information is essential for understanding the student population’s composition and ensuring inclusivity in the learning environment.
  8. Course Scheduling: Table charts are valuable for creating and organizing course schedules. Educators can use a table format to arrange courses, class timings, and instructor assignments for efficient scheduling.
  9. Research Data: Table charts are commonly used to present research findings in educational research papers and studies. Researchers organize data in tables to display the collected information in a structured and easily interpretable manner.

Benefits of Using Table Charts in Education:

  1. Data Organization: Table charts provide a structured and organized format for presenting data, making it easier for educators, administrators, and stakeholders to access and interpret information.
  2. Data Analysis: Table charts facilitate data analysis, allowing educators to compare and analyze data points across rows and columns.
  3. Easy Data Entry: Table charts offer a straightforward method for data entry and manipulation, making them suitable for updating and maintaining records.
  4. Precision: Table charts allow for the precise representation of data values, ensuring accurate and detailed information.
  5. Customizable: Table charts can be customized to meet specific educational needs, such as adding formulas for data calculations or incorporating conditional formatting.

Limitations of Table Charts:

  1. Limited Visualization: Table charts may not be as visually engaging or intuitive as other types of charts or graphs, especially for large datasets.
  2. Complexity with Large Data: For large datasets, table charts can become crowded and challenging to interpret, leading to the loss of data insights.
